Picking Colors That Feel Right

Scandinavian kitchens love light and airy colors. Think of colors that make you feel happy and relaxed. We're aiming for a space that feels calm and bright. This style uses cool colors to make a room feel bigger. Try using soft whites and light grays. These colors will reflect light and make your kitchen feel open. You can also add pops of color with decor like plants or artwork. It is important to choose colors that you love and enjoy.

A great starting point is a base of warm white. It is a clean and simple backdrop. This allows other colors to shine. You can also use light blues or greens for a touch of color. These colors remind us of nature and bring the outside in. Don't be afraid to experiment with different shades. Find what suits your taste and the light in your kitchen. Remember, it is your kitchen. Make it feel like home.

The Best Furniture for Scandinavian Kitchens

Scandinavian kitchens are all about simple, functional furniture. Look for pieces that are well-made and beautiful. Consider your cabinetry (the cabinets that hold dishes). They should be simple and sleek, often with flat fronts. Light birch is a fantastic wood choice for cabinets. It brings warmth and light into the space. Countertops are also very important. Choose smooth ceramic or quartz. These materials are durable and easy to clean. They also fit the clean lines of the style.

Think about your kitchen table and chairs. Choose pieces made of light wood. Look for chairs with simple designs. Comfort is key, so make sure they have good support. A great idea is a bench. Benches are good for casual seating. They also save space. Add some knitted wool throws. These add texture and warmth. Remember, every piece should be both useful and lovely. This is important for the Scandinavian style.

Creating a Cozy Feeling with Textures and Light

Texture is very important in a Scandinavian kitchen. It keeps the space from feeling too plain. Add knitted wool throws to your chairs or bench. Use a sheepskin rug for a touch of luxury and comfort. Think about your backsplash (the wall behind your counter). A backsplash made of smooth ceramic tiles can add texture. It is also practical for cleaning. Mixing textures will make your kitchen feel inviting and warm. This creates a balanced and interesting space.

Lighting is also very important. Scandinavian design loves natural light. Make sure your windows are not blocked. Use soft, warm lighting for the evenings. Pendant lighting (hanging lights) over the island or table is a great choice. Handblown glass pendant lights are also very nice. They add a touch of elegance. Use dimmer switches to control the light. This will help you set the mood. Good lighting makes your kitchen feel cozy.

Designing Your Countertop and Backsplash

The countertop is very important for the look and feel. The countertop is the work surface. Choose a light-colored countertop. White or light gray quartz works very well. It is easy to clean and looks beautiful. It also reflects light, making the kitchen feel brighter. For the backsplash, choose something simple and practical. Ceramic tiles in a subway pattern are a classic choice. They are easy to clean and add a clean look.

You can also use larger format tiles. These create a more modern look. Think about the color of your backsplash. It should complement your countertops and cabinets. You can choose to match or add contrast. If you want some visual interest, add a patterned tile. Make sure it is not too busy. The goal is to create a clean, functional, and beautiful space. Your kitchen should be a place you enjoy spending time.

Key Elements and Accessories for a Scandinavian Look

A few key elements can really bring the Scandinavian look together. Consider a simple, wooden kitchen island. This gives you extra workspace and storage. Add some open shelving. This gives you extra storage. Open shelving lets you display your favorite dishes. Add some plants. Plants are very important in Scandinavian design. They bring life and freshness to the space. Also, add some wood accents. This adds warmth and texture.

Choose simple, functional accessories. Think about your dish towels and oven mitts. Choose items with simple patterns. Use pale linen and other natural materials. It adds a touch of texture. Consider adding a sheepskin rug. This is a very popular accessory. It adds warmth and comfort. Remember, the goal is to create a functional and beautiful space. Each item should add to the overall feeling of the kitchen.

Kitchen Design Rules

01

Kitchen island height should be 36-42 inches

This is a good height for both standing and sitting.

02

Chandelier should hang 30-36 inches above the table

This provides good lighting without getting in the way.

03

Leave at least 36 inches between countertops and island

This gives you enough space to move around the kitchen.

04

Base cabinets should be about 34.5 inches tall

This is a standard height. It is comfortable for most people.

Conditions

Quick Check

If your room is small

Use light colors to make it feel bigger. Add mirrors to reflect light.

If you have pets

Choose durable, easy-to-clean materials. Avoid rugs that shed a lot.

If you host often

Add a kitchen island for extra prep space. Make sure you have enough seating.

If you are on a budget

Focus on paint and accessories. You can easily update your kitchen with a fresh coat of paint.
